EHZRCY COHgEKVATTOH CORRECTIOMS - LCVRJSH OFFICE RUTLDTMCS fSEOOKD GENERATION HONKESIPEHTIAL STAMDARDS On January 1, 1987, new standards, and a new design manual, went into effect to govern the energy design for new heated or cooled lowrise office buildings, (i.e. 3 stories or less). The new standards and design also apply to alterations or additions involving heated or cooled space in existing lowrise office buildings or existing shell or speculative buildings wherein heated or cooled office space is being proposed or lighting is being extended to new conditioned space. The new standards (214 pages) and the new "Designing for Compliance" manual (400+ pages) contain forms and design instructions that are essential to developing a complying design.
